  • Title

    Three-user MIMO MACs with cooperation

  • Abstract
    We study the three-user multi-antenna Gaussian multiple-access channel (MAC) where prior to the transmission over the MAC the transmitters can communicate with each other over noise-free broadcast pipes of given capacities. We present the capacity region of this channel. Additionally, we also study the three-user multi-antenna Gaussian MAC with common messages and present its capacity region. The main step in deriving these two capacity results consists in proving that Gaussian distributions maximize certain mutual information expressions under multiple Markov constraints. Towards this end, a tool previously used is extended to the vector case and to multiple Markov conditions.
